top of page
Team Member Photo
Peter Thomas

Chief Technology Officer

With a career in technology spanning over 30 years, I have had a front-row seat in witnessing the emergence of many of the dominant paradigms shaping the technology industry today. I am passionate about technology and have been a lifelong learner about all things related to building great software and running large- scale services in the cloud. Outside of the office, I enjoy cooking, watching over-the-top action movies with my kids, and building things with my hands.

(866) 760-2525 x 113

bottom of page